Matthew Kang

Co-Founder at Revolve Surgical

Matthew Kang's work experience includes:

- Co-Founder at Revolve Surgical since September 2020.

- Machine Vision Engineer at Swift Medical from June 2018 to September 2020. Matthew was responsible for designing computer vision algorithms for various applications in medicine, implementing machine learning models for medical image analysis, and working with mobile and cloud computing platforms.

- Hardware/AI Lead at SensOR Medical Laboratories Ltd. from December 2017 to June 2018. Matthew developed a smart surgical tool and designed the hardware and firmware components, as well as an Android app for controlling the device and analyzing surgical performance data.

- Product Development Intern at MyndTec from November 2014 to September 2017. Matthew worked on developing a rehabilitation device for spinal cord injury, involving circuit design and microcontroller programming.

- Surgical Simulation Graduate Research Student at The Hospital for Sick Children from March 2015 to January 2017. Matthew developed a planning and simulation tool for plastic surgery, utilizing finite element analysis and machine learning techniques. Matthew also worked as a Surgical Tool Research Student, developing a mobile application for controlling and monitoring a surgical tool.

- Teaching Assistant at the University of Toronto in 2016 and Carleton University in 2014.

- Simulation Research Student at The Hospital for Sick Children in 2013.

- Residence Fellow at Carleton University from August 2012 to April 2013.

- Claims Support Assistant at the Ontario Ministry of Health and Long-Term Care in the summer of 2010.

Matthew Kang's education history begins with their Bachelor of Engineering (B.Eng.) in Biomedical & Electrical Engineering, which they pursued from 2009 to 2014 at Carleton University. Matthew then went on to earn a Master of Health Science (MHSc) in Clinical Engineering from the University of Toronto from 2014 to 2017. Recently, in 2021, Matthew attended Y Combinator, although no specific degree or field of study is provided for this particular experience.
